The Mercedes-Benz 205-900-06-41-83 control unit is an essential component of the Mercedes-Benz vehicle's powertrain control system. This control unit, also known as the Engine Control Module (ECM) or Powertrain Control Module (PCM), is responsible for managing and optimizing various engine functions to ensure efficient and reliable performance.
This particular control unit, with the identification number 205-900-06-41-83, is designed for specific Mercedes-Benz models. It utilizes advanced microprocessor technology to process data from various sensors and actuators in real-time. These sensors monitor parameters such as engine coolant temperature, intake air temperature, throttle position, and engine speed (RPM), among others.
Based on the data it receives, the control unit calculates and adjusts various engine functions, such as fuel injection, ignition timing, and exhaust gas recirculation. It also manages the engine's electronic throttle control system and the vehicle's automatic transmission, if equipped. The control unit's primary goal is to ensure that the engine runs smoothly, efficiently, and meets stringent emission standards.
The 205-900-06-41-83 control unit also includes diagnostic capabilities that can detect and troubleshoot faults within the powertrain system. It communicates with other vehicle systems, such as the ABS and airbag systems, to ensure their proper functioning.
This control unit is designed to be robust and durable, with a high tolerance for harsh operating conditions. It is sealed against moisture and other environmental factors to ensure reliable operation. However, like any electronic component, it may eventually wear out or become damaged due to normal usage or external factors.
